Understanding the Role of the Session Information Report in User Management

The Session Information Report is key for monitoring user activity by displaying real-time data on active sessions. It helps administrators allocate resources effectively while identifying unusual usage patterns. Delving into user management, this report ensures smooth operations and enhances system security.

Resource Management: Keeping the Flow

Just like a restaurant can run out of space if too many diners arrive at once, an organization can face performance issues if too many users are active simultaneously. The Session Information Report helps administrators see who’s logged in and how many sessions they’re running. This insight allows them to allocate resources appropriately. If half a dozen team members are in a particularly data-heavy session, the admin can redirect traffic to prevent a bottleneck. Efficiency, folks—it's key!

Spotting Unusual Patterns: The Sherlock Holmes Approach

Ever had a feeling something was off? Strange activity behind the scenes at work can signal potential security issues. The Session Information Report provides that crucial real-time data that helps identify odd patterns of behavior. Think of it as your organization’s very own Sherlock Holmes. If someone suddenly logs in from a new location or maintains several sessions longer than usual, it raises the alarm for administrators. This vigilance can lead to timely interventions, ensuring your data is protected.
